Sterling Shepard cannot say enough good things about Baker Mayfield

Baker Mayfield was not himself on Sunday, plain and simple. For as good as he looked in 2024, the former Heisman Trophy-winning quarterback looked like a shell of himself for the majority of the game against the Atlanta Falcons.

Mayfield was missing throws, even the easy ones, where he was hitting them last year. Could his missing the preseason have played a factor in that slow start? Perhaps. One thing is for sure, though, despite all the misses in Week 1, his wide receivers remain uber confident in him.

Specifically, Sterling Shepard, who spoke to the media and couldn’t hide his amazement at seeing Mayfield work on Sunday.

Shepard hyped up his college quarterback, saying, “He is just a special player. You talk about all those throws, but nobody really knows what that man has to go through throughout the week and all the preparation that he goes through. He is on his P’s and Q’s all day. He is there for me — if I did not hear the play, he has to tell me what to do. He has to look at the defense and tell the backs where to go — where to bump — so [there is] a lot going on in his brain, but he is able to handle it. You saw the dart he threw to ‘Mek’ (Emeka Egbuka) on the game-winner — I mean, that is an unreal throw.”

When Baker Mayfield is at his best, there may not be many quarterbacks better than him. He is finally considered a top ten quarterback, but he didn’t play like one on Sunday. He has a chance to prove people wrong on Sunday against the Houston Texans.
